Publisher's Synopsis
A Shepherd and a King is a book written by Anne Coyne. The book is a narrative of the life of King David, the second king of Israel. It explores David's journey from being a shepherd boy to becoming a powerful king. The book covers various aspects of David's life, including his triumphs and failures, his relationships, and his faith in God. It also provides insights into the political and social dynamics of ancient Israel during David's reign. The book is written in a simple and engaging style, making it accessible to readers of all ages.
